"Dance with Me" is a song by American R&B singer Debelah Morgan, composed by Morgan and music producer Giloh Morgan. Released in the year 2000, it was the first single produced from Morgan's third studio album of the same name. Its protagonist declares that she only wants to dance with her lover that night. "Dance with Me" peaked at #8 on the Billboard Singles Chart on December 26, 2000 (after reaching the Top 40 on October 3), and has been added to many hit compilation albums. "Dance with Me" received international acclaim and has been performed in different versions, including a special Walt Disney version and a Spanish version "Baila Conmigo." Morgan's "Dance With Me" was based on "Hernando's Hideaway" written by Richard Adler and Jerry Ross, who are given credit on the song.

The song is used in a crucial scene in the disability-dance film Musical Chairs(2012).
